  • mrwinks

    It's legit IMO. A very early 710 blade. 1999-2001? ATS-34, Seki version of 154CM (Crucible). Changed to 154CM in 2000ish. That's the factory finish of ATS-34, it doesn't appear to be polished.

    Butterfly has antennae. Placement is merely a difference in production years. Changes in manufacturing, etching machines, in house vs outsourced, etc.
